CHAPTER 141

SUSSEX COUNTY RECORDING ACQUITTANCES

AN ACT AUTHORIZING THE REGISTER OF WILLS OF THE STATE OF DELAWARE, IN AND FOR SUSSEX COUNTY TO PROCURE A RECORD FOR THE PURPOSE OF RECORDING ACQUITTANCES IN SUSSEX COUNTY.

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ives of the State of Delaware in General Assembly met:

Section 1. The Register of Wills of the State of Delaware, in and for Sussex County is authorized to have records of forms printed and bound, for the purpose of recording acquittances in Sussex County, which record shall be printed upon good record paper and with necessary blanks for the names and dates.

Section 2. All records of forms so printed shall be evidence in law as other records of Sussex County.

Section 3. The Levy Court of Sussex County is hereby authorized and directed to pay the necessary costs of procuring said records.

Approved April 3, 1947.
